Postingan lainnya
bagaimana cara kerja server seed
saya mempunyai server seed hased
62d9c8a04a5bc3c76cf22edf96da72aa72052becc8e76bc77e62dd128c6bf85a629a155b90a6e9ed7faa54c8500d3cd0e7ad29388315f156d4fdba6b6cc64a73
server seed revealed
4597e2b3bcc3482916c8dc46e00b1b480765a34370e410018204f66f6699adc308976033e84e3b7d0147ec0b23a71b9d807b2f386f2663934326884c94ba00d9
client seed
0074297ff89db76eb0c5d96dbcb64b52c3c1ba9e
dan angka random pertama yang muncul adalah 98.75
bagaimana cara menghitungnya?
6 Jawaban:
tanpa tahu jenis dan metode hash yang dipakai untuk menghasilkan angka sangat sulit untuk membuat reverse calculationnya.
model server seed dan client seed diatas biasanya disebut Provably Fair system. fungsinya untuk membuktikan bahwa angka/outcome yang muncul tidak dimanipulasi oleh server. biasanya digunakan untuk system gambling online, supaya client tidak merasa dicurangi dan bisa membuktikan sendiri bahwa hasilnya benar2 fair.
prinsipnya begini, saat sebelum hasil keluar kita dikasih Server Seed, contoh diatas adalah
62d9c8a04a5bc3c76cf22edf96da72aa72052becc8e76bc77e62dd128c6bf85a629a155b90a6e9ed7faa54c8500d3cd0e7ad29388315f156d4fdba6b6cc64a73
ini adalah hashed server seed, bukan server seed yang asli. tapi perlu digaris bawahi bahwa dengan munculnya hashed server seed ini, server seed yang asli berarti memang sudah ada dan ga mungkin berubah. karena bila server seed yang asli dimodifikasi, hashnya pasti akan berbeda.
disini saya tidak membahas sampai keluarnya angka 98.75 karena informasi yang yang ada kurang lengkap. saya hanya menjelaskan fungsi server seed dan hashed server seed aja.
setelah hasilnya keluar, server seed yang asli baru muncul (revealed server seed) yaitu
4597e2b3bcc3482916c8dc46e00b1b480765a34370e410018204f66f6699adc308976033e84e3b7d0147ec0b23a71b9d807b2f386f2663934326884c94ba00d9
dari sini kita bisa cek apakah hasilnya cocok atau tidak. kita bisa pakai sha512 calculator online seperti http://www.md5calc.com/sha512. bila kita masukkan server seed yang asli (revealed) '4597e2b3b...c94ba00d9' dan kita klik calculate, hash yang muncul adalah '62d9c8a04a5bc3c...fdba6b6cc64a73'. karena hasilnya sama dengan hashed server seed yang kita terima pertama, berarti server seed ini benar dan tidak dimodifikasi.
nah dari server seed revealed inilah kita bisa me-reverse perhitungan hingga muncul angka yang mau kita validasi.
jika kita menghitung seed yang asli maka akan muncul seed hased nya, bisakah rumus itu kita balik, seperti halnya jika 2*3=6 menjadi 6÷3=2 ? biasakah metode ini kita terapkan?
ga bisa. hashing seperti SHA-256 itu cryptographic (one-way) function.
Tanggapan
Bisakah kita mengetahui server hash yg asli bermodal server hash palsu tanpa melakukan rool
<div>seperti yang ada pada site freebitco.in pada menu MULTIPLY BTC, disana ada provably fair<br><br>seperti contoh<br>1. server seed hash SHA256 = 82a62683a882af6aedc82bdd4e44d7edda49904bc6d20a25ed8d99fe9bd2fb23<br><br>2. server seed = 49d67f52e53e262f16b9de2176bbb465153bbd03ece8ad7458ec8c2d4972d3db<br><br>3. client seed = 9UiWJlfhwIs3ngoI<br>4. nonce = 28998<br>5. rolled number = 2864<br><br>jadi pada data diatas, kok bisa rolled number yang keluar 2864....bagaimana jalannya tu bang...???<br><br>remonsaputra71@gmail.com</div>